Cautions with 5 HTP:

Your combo will probably make you pretty sleepy.

Concurrent drug use: 5 HTP should not be used if taking:
Anti-depressant drugs (different classes SSRI’s and MAOI’s)
(I would assume St.John’s Wort would be included)
Barbiturates and other tranquilizing drugs
Antihistamines and cold medications
Alcoholic beverages
Antibiotic Medications The principal reason for not combining 5-htp with these classes of medications is that many of them may also increase serotonin levels or affect other neurotransmitters, but by different biochemical mechanisms. The combination, in some cases, has the potential of acting synergistically to dramatically increase serotonin levels. This combined action could have adverse effects.

Alcohol and 5-HTP should not be taken together. Allow at least six hours between use of alcohol and 5 HTP.

Warning: 5 HTP can increase the effect of some tranquilizing drugs.
